Tips
To further enhance the child's learning experience regarding animal interaction and social skills, parents or teachers could encourage the student to read books about dog care or behavior. Organizing a visit to an animal shelter would also provide an opportunity to engage with various animals while promoting empathy and responsibility. Additionally, discussing the importance of asking permission before approaching a dog can reinforce safe interaction practices.
